56. Blazing The Trail For Transparency in Beauty, with Emily Hoyt of LATHER


Listen Later

A fellow pioneer woman joins me today! And she is f-ing delightful.

Emilie Hoyt is the founder and CEO of LATHER, one of the first, if not the first, beauty and personal care companies to focus on clean ingredients and synthetic-free fragrances.

Long before the emergence of the "clean beauty" movement, Emilie endured severe migraines, occasionally impairing her vision, and after exhaustive research, she discovered that her personal care products were the likely trigger. One dangerous ingredient stood out among the rest: synthetic fragrance, otherwise known as toxic, petroleum-based compounded chemicals that are permitted to be used in 95% of beauty products. 

Lather was born in 1999, before the internet, y'all! Hats off to founders blazing trails.

WE COVERED:

  • The link between personal care products and endocrine disrupting chemicals
  • The importance of transparency with packaged products--consumers have a right to know before they purchase
  • The endless hours of grunt work involved in building a company when there's no template for the idea. First movers are a special breed!
  • How standards for ingredients change with new research and companies need to evolve with the science
